    • @TurbanTripper
      @TurbanTripper  3 года назад

      Hi ! thanks for writing in. Although, I am no expert but if I were to answer, the first step is to get a work permit / permanent residency. Without a PR or work permit, its next to impossible to get a job here, in my experience. Once you have a work permit / PR, you can do some certifications to build your profile. In my view, doing the certification without PR is also not going to be useful. Sorry for a blunt answer but just wrote what is correct in my opinion so that you take the right path :) take care and stay safe

    • @TurbanTripper
      @TurbanTripper  2 года назад +1

      Yes, absolutely. Both, IFC and CSC will lead you to get mutual fund license however CSC has a broader horizon in terms of expanding your career paths. So if you are looking at a serious retail branch banking career, CSC is what you should do. All the best.
